Windowsノートブックのドライブが破損しているので、できるだけ多くのファイルを回復しようとしています。私はLinuxについてほとんど知りませんが。
別のコンピュータにUbuntu 10.04があります。私のLinuxコンピュータに接続されているドライブドックがあります。ドライブがディスクユーティリティに表示されます。
残念ながら、ここに続くべき部分はありません。助けてくれてありがとう。必要に応じて追加情報を提供できます。
答え1
データ復旧は難しいビジネスであり、USEの回答よりも数冊の本に適しています。世界には多くの神話、伝説、桟橋レシピがあります。 :)
ディスクがバスで話しているように見える場合は、おそらく次のようになります。一部材料。探すGNUアドレス構造。ディスクまたは個々のパーティションのブロックレベルの回復を実行します。 'plain'もありますが、ddrescue
ほぼ同じです。私はそれらをすべて使用しました。
ddrescue
すぐに有効期限が切れるディスクと同じサイズまたはより大きい別のディスクが必要です。ディスクとディスクに保存する場合、ディスクサイズはおそらく同じでなければなりません。そうでない場合は、ディスクからイメージにコピーを実行してからlosetup
(dmsetup
およびmount
オプション-o loop
を含む)を使用して、パーティションへのファイルレベルのアクセス権を取得できます。
ddrescue
少しそれと同様に動作しますがdd
(それで名前が付けられました)、ディスクの間違った部分を修正するように設計されています。まず、大きなチャンクをコピーして、エラーのある場所に穴を残します(ファイルシステムに保存する場合はまれなファイル)。その後、分割して征服し、故障した不良セクタのみがコピーされていない状態になるまで、ディスクの問題となる部分の小さな領域を徐々にコピーします。ディスクが正常に動作していない場合は、操作を再試行することもできます。
また、ログファイル(人が読み取り可能で破損したディスクブロックを知らせるファイル)を提供する限り、いつでも停止して再開できます。以下は呼び出しの例です。
ddrescue /dev/sdg /mnt/sdg.img /mnt/sdg-ddrescue.log
Ctrl-C
いつでも中断して再起動できます。構造作業がうまくいかない場合は、マンページで他のオプションを確認してください。